Sans Rounded Ollet 5 is a light, normal width, low contrast, italic, normal x-height font.

A rounded, monoline italic sans with softly curved terminals and a consistently smooth stroke. Letterforms lean forward with a gentle, even slant and open counters that keep the texture light and breathable. Curves are generously rounded (notably in C, G, O, S, and the numerals), while straight strokes stay clean and slightly tapered at joins, producing an easy, flowing rhythm. The lowercase is simple and legible, with a single-story a and g and a long, descending y; capitals remain streamlined and understated, avoiding sharp corners.
Works well for brand systems that want a personable, modern tone—especially short headlines, taglines, packaging copy, and promotional graphics. The clear, rounded forms also suit interface labels and social content where a friendly italic emphasis is desired without turning into a script.
The overall tone feels warm and informal, like quick handwriting translated into a clean, contemporary sans. Its rounded endings and relaxed italic posture give it a friendly, conversational voice that reads as approachable rather than technical or severe.
The design appears intended to deliver a soft, contemporary italic sans that balances clean construction with a handwritten ease. It prioritizes approachability and smooth reading flow through rounded terminals, open shapes, and an unforced, steady slant.
Spacing appears comfortable and slightly loose, helping the font stay readable in running text despite the italic slant. The numerals follow the same rounded logic, with smooth, open shapes and a casual, humanist feel.
